Export/Import tool does not include history

If you are having a problem using Vault, post a message here.
Post Reply
JanGo@gldd.com
Posts: 5
Joined: Tue May 08, 2018 4:34 pm

Export/Import tool does not include history

Post by JanGo@gldd.com » Tue May 08, 2018 4:36 pm

Hello,

We moved some items to a different repository using the export/import tool but it didn't include the history.
Is this really the case?

Thank you,
Jan

jclausius
Posts: 3702
Joined: Tue Dec 16, 2003 1:17 pm
Location: SourceGear
Contact:

Re: Export/Import tool does not include history

Post by jclausius » Wed May 09, 2018 8:44 am

A Vault Folder Export / Vault Folder Import will include the history of the objects directly exported. That is to say, it will include history on objects existing in the folder / sub-folder being exported. Please note, if the item has origins based in a branch, and you did not include a path that also included the branch, it may not pick up that history. This would also be true of that item's branch and so on and so forth.

For example, take $/Project/A/, which has some sub-folders, files, versions, etc. Next, create $/Project/A-branch/ through a branch operation. The history may vary on what is exported:

If an export is made of $/Project/, and then imported, all of the history on any objects found in $/Project/ will be available on the import. This would include all of the history in $/Project/A/ and history in $/Project/A-branch/

If an export is made of $/Project/A-branch/, this would only include the history that occurred in that sub-folder, at the point of where $/Project/A-branch/ came into existence, that would be seen as an 'add' operation as the point of origin of the export did not include the branched information.
Jeff Clausius
SourceGear

JanGo@gldd.com
Posts: 5
Joined: Tue May 08, 2018 4:34 pm

Re: Export/Import tool does not include history

Post by JanGo@gldd.com » Wed May 09, 2018 8:49 am

Hello jclausius. Thank you for the response.

I exported projects directly and it has no branches and it didn't come from a branch. But it just doesn't include the history during export/import.

jclausius
Posts: 3702
Joined: Tue Dec 16, 2003 1:17 pm
Location: SourceGear
Contact:

Re: Export/Import tool does not include history

Post by jclausius » Wed May 09, 2018 8:51 am

That doesn't seem correct.

Can you elaborate on the steps you used to create the folder export? Do you have the Vault .vfe file generated from export could send to 'support AT sourcegear DOT com' for evaluation?
Jeff Clausius
SourceGear

JanGo@gldd.com
Posts: 5
Joined: Tue May 08, 2018 4:34 pm

Re: Export/Import tool does not include history

Post by JanGo@gldd.com » Wed May 09, 2018 8:59 am

1. I opened Vault Folder Export / Import
2. Logged in using admin account
3. Selected Folder to export. e.g. $/ProjectA
4. Exported to a .vfe file
5. Chose a different repository
6. Import the .vfe file

Alright. Will do. Thank you. :)

jclausius
Posts: 3702
Joined: Tue Dec 16, 2003 1:17 pm
Location: SourceGear
Contact:

Re: Export/Import tool does not include history

Post by jclausius » Wed May 09, 2018 11:18 am

This issue was resolved offline. There is a bug in Vault Folder Export 10.0.0/10.0.1 which records incorrect CRC information in the export file. This is seen by the following type of log entries in the Vault Server log:

VaultFileUploadHandler.ashx encountered: FailDeltaApply
Uncaught Exception: 2001 : FailDeltaApply

This will be fixed in the upcoming Vault 10.0.2 release. If interested, there is a pre-release Vault 10.0.2 client available by contacting us at 'support AT sourcegear DOT com'

HS:250804
Jeff Clausius
SourceGear

Post Reply